Getting program participants in the door is one thing—making sure they’re prepared and confident in their roles is another.

Your program staff and volunteers are the backbone of your program, and when they feel knowledgeable and supported, they deliver better results, adapt to challenges more easily, and stay committed for the long haul.

A strong training plan isn’t just a one-time orientation—it’s an ongoing investment in your program’s success.

Keeping Your Team Sharp: Ongoing Training Tips

Make training an ongoing practice

Training for staff and volunteers shouldn’t stop after orientation. Having regular check-ins—monthly, quarterly, or whatever works for your program—refreshes skills, shares updates, and provides feedback. These sessions keep everyone on the same page and help your team stay confident and ready for anything.

Use real-world practice

The best way to prepare your team? Let them practice. Role-playing different scenarios—like handling a tough situation with a participant or adjusting to a last-minute schedule change—helps staff and volunteers feel more prepared. The more hands-on your training, the more confident your team will be when challenges pop up.

Offer accessible learning tools

Not everyone can make every training session, so make learning flexible. Create short video tutorials, quick tip sheets, or online resources that team members can check out whenever they need a refresher. This way, they can keep learning on their own time without feeling overwhelmed.

Finding & Keeping the Right People for Your Team

Lead with your mission

We all want to be a part of something meaningful. When recruiting staff and volunteers, don’t just list tasks—talk about the impact they’ll make. Share success stories, real-life testimonials, and the difference your program makes. When people feel connected to the mission, they’re more likely to jump in—and stick around.

Make your team feel valued

Nobody wants to feel like just another name on a list. Show appreciation by celebrating wins, recognizing hard work, and creating a space where staff and volunteers feel heard. A quick “thank you,” a team shoutout, or even small perks (like free coffee or a volunteer appreciation event) can go a long way in keeping the team engaged.

Give your team room to grow

People stay when they see opportunities to learn and grow. Offer leadership roles, mentorship opportunities, or additional training to help your team build new skills. When staff and volunteers feel like they’re developing personally and professionally, they’re more likely to stick with your program for the long haul.

Key takeaway

Training your program’s staff and volunteers isn’t just a box to check—it’s what keeps your program running smoothly and makes sure everyone feels confident in their roles. When you invest in ongoing learning, create a supportive culture, and show appreciation for your staff and volunteers, you build a team that’s ready to tackle challenges and stay committed. A well-trained team doesn’t just make your job easier—it makes your program stronger and more impactful.


Raise Your Voice: What strategies have you found most effective for training and retaining program staff and volunteers?


Was this useful? Subscribe to the Raise Your Voice newsletter, and explore my consulting services.